Twentieth century Indonesia
Wilfred T. Neill's Twentieth-Century Indonesia is a comprehensive study of Indonesian history, culture, society, and the natural environment throughout the 20th century. It combines historical, anthropological, and natural history approaches to provide a comprehensive picture of Indonesia's development from the colonial period to the modern period. Neill highlights cultural dynamics, ethnic diversity, political change, and the various social challenges faced by Indonesian society. With an informative writing style and supported by the author's illustrations and sketches, this book is an essential reference for readers seeking a deeper understanding of Indonesia from social, historical, and natural perspectives.
